摘要:
SUMMARYIn the hyobranchial skeleton of the early larva of Alytes there is an anterior copula which subsequently disappears and forms no part of the adult hyoid.The posterior copula extends backward to the laryngeal sinus, and thus completely separates the two hypobranchial plates.
